Homemade Toffee

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ups (4 sticks) unsalted butter
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 2 cups semisweet chocolate chips
  • 1 cup finely chopped pecans

Instructions

  1. Prepare a large rimmed baking sheet by lining it with parchment paper.
  2. In a heavy-bottom saucepan over medium heat, combine butter and sugar. Stir continuously until the mixture reaches 285°F on a candy thermometer, achieving a dark amber color (about 35-45 minutes).
  3. Pour the hot mixture onto the prepared baking sheet and let it rest for 1-2 minutes before sprinkling chocolate chips evenly on top. Spread the melted chocolate into an even layer.
  4. Sprinkle chopped pecans over the chocolate and gently press them down to adhere.
  5. Allow the toffee to set at room temperature for about one hour before breaking into pieces.
